金融信息处理性能优化:关键技术瓶颈与解决方案

首页 / 产品中心 / 金融信息处理性能优化:关键技术瓶颈与解决

金融信息处理性能优化:关键技术瓶颈与解决方案

📅 2026-04-22 🔖 金融信息,金融

在当今高速运转的金融市场中,金融信息的处理速度与准确性直接关系到交易决策的成败与风险控制的有效性。随着数据量的爆炸式增长和算法交易的普及,系统性能瓶颈日益凸显,优化信息处理流程已成为金融机构技术升级的核心课题。

核心性能瓶颈识别

性能瓶颈通常并非单一存在。首要挑战来自数据吞吐与实时性。市场行情、新闻舆情、交易指令等海量数据流需要被毫秒级处理,传统的关系型数据库在写入和复杂查询时极易成为瓶颈。其次,计算复杂度陡增。现代量化模型和风险价值(VaR)计算涉及大量矩阵运算与蒙特卡洛模拟,对CPU/GPU算力提出极高要求。最后,系统架构耦合度过高,导致扩展性差,局部故障可能引发系统性延迟。

关键技术解决方案

针对上述瓶颈,一套组合式的技术方案至关重要:

  1. 数据层优化:采用时序数据库(如InfluxDB, Kdb+)处理高频行情数据,其压缩率和查询效率远超通用数据库。对于历史金融数据,可结合列式存储(如Apache Parquet)与分布式查询引擎(如Presto)。
  2. 计算层加速:将计算密集型任务(如期权定价)卸载到GPU集群,可实现数十倍的性能提升。对于实时风控,考虑使用复杂事件处理(CEP)引擎进行流式计算。
  3. 架构现代化:向微服务架构演进,解耦核心功能模块。同时,引入消息队列(如Kafka)作为异步通信总线,削峰填谷,提升系统整体弹性。

注意事项:性能优化绝非单纯追求硬件升级。必须建立完善的监控体系,持续追踪关键指标,如P99延迟、每秒处理订单数(OPS)。优化前务必进行基准测试,明确瓶颈点,避免盲目优化。

常见问题与误区

  • Q:投入了高性能硬件,为何延迟仍未改善?
    A:很可能是软件架构或算法逻辑存在缺陷。例如,不当的锁竞争、频繁的垃圾回收(GC)或低效的算法(如O(n²)复杂度)都会吞噬硬件性能。
  • Q:微服务化一定能提升性能吗?
    A:不一定。微服务引入了网络通信开销,若服务拆分过细或通信设计不当,反而会增加延迟。关键在于服务的合理边界与高效的RPC框架选择。

金融信息处理性能的优化是一个持续迭代、多维度协同的系统工程。它要求技术团队不仅深谙分布式系统、数据库原理,更要理解金融业务本身的逻辑与时效要求。从精准识别瓶颈到审慎选择技术栈,每一步都需以实际的业务指标为导向,方能构建出既稳健又迅捷的金融信息处理核心。

相关推荐

📄

金融信创运维监控工具选型与集成实践

2026-04-24

📄

2025年金融信�行业数据安全合规新要求解读

2026-05-20

📄

新一代金融信息分布式存储技术应用解析

2026-05-09

📄

人工智能在金融反欺诈场景中的模型训练与部署

2026-05-02